Ok, this is actually my parents 03 GC and I'm kinda tired of working on this problem. LOL. Last week they were out of town and all of a sudden when they went to leave a restaurant it wouldn't start. You turn the key, you hear the relay click, no fuel pump whine, and no start. We've tried everything that we can think of, it's not a fuse, or a dead battery, those are ruled out. It's not getting power to the starter at all when you turn the key. Could this be a security feature? They didn't get any remotes with the van as it was a total when they bought it, but we do know it has security on it. Anyone ever ran into this kind of thing before? We can get it to start once in a while, it'll start maybe once, or up to 8 times fine, then nothing. They are afraid to go anywhere with it as I'll have to go tow them back again.
